# Do this stuff before importing the info instances since they 
# depend on this function

import factory

from synchronizedobject import SynchronizedObject

_factory = None

def Factory():
    global _factory

    # One-time init
    if _factory == None:
        _factory = SynchronizedObject(factory.Factory())
        
    return _factory

def registertype(mimetype,extensions,type,c):
    f = Factory()
    f.register(mimetype,extensions,type,c)    

def gettype(mimetype,extensions):
    f = Factory()
    return f.get(mimetype,extensions)    
    

# Okay Regular imports and code follow

import sys
import os
import mediainfo
#import audio.ogginfo
import audio.pcminfo
import audio.m4ainfo
import audio.ac3info
import video.riffinfo
import video.mpeginfo
import video.asfinfo
import video.movinfo
import image.jpginfo
import image.pnginfo
import image.tiffinfo
import image.ImageInfo
import video.vcdinfo
import video.realinfo
import video.ogminfo
import video.mkvinfo
import misc.xmlinfo

# import some disc modules (may fail)
try:
    import disc.discinfo
    import disc.vcdinfo
    import disc.audioinfo
except ImportError:
    pass

# find the best working DVD module
try:
    import disc.lsdvd
except ImportError:
    pass

try:
    import disc.dvdinfo
except ImportError:
    pass

# use fallback disc module
try:
    import disc.datainfo
except ImportError:
    pass

import audio.eyed3info
#import audio.mp3info
import audio.webradioinfo
import audio.flacinfo



USE_NETWORK     = 1


def parse(filename, ext_only = 0):
    """
    parse the file
    """
    return Factory().create(filename, ext_only)
